Your local dry cleaner, Bleached Brite, is willing to launder shirts at its cost of $1.00 per shirt. The neighbourhood demand for this service is P = 5-0.005Q.

(a) Illustrate and compute the market equilibrium.

(b) Suppose that, for each shirt, Bleached Brite emits chemicals into the local environment that cause $0.25 damage per shirt.

This means the full cost of each shirt is $1.25. Calculate the socially optimal number of shirts to be cleaned.
